Arlington, Va. (AP) – Chuck Hagel has been sworn in as Secretary of Defense following a bitter nomination fight on Capitol Hill.

He took the oath of office at the Defense Department, which is facing deep budget cuts.

Hagel told civilian and uniformed employees at the department this morning that the U.S. needs to build relationships and engage with allies.
